Part 2—Arrangements for Skilled and Temporary Graduate Visas
5 Form, place and manner for making an application
In relation to an application for a class of visa mentioned in column 1 of an item of the following table, made by an applicant of a kind mentioned in column 3 of the item, for the purposes of the provision of Schedule 1 to the Regulations mentioned in column 2 of the item:
(a) the form mentioned in column 4 of the item is specified; and
(b) the place and manner mentioned in column 5 of the item for making the application is specified.
Table
Item | Column 1 Class of visa | Column 2 Provision of Schedule 1 to the Regulations | Column 3 kind of applicant | Column 4 Form | Column 5 Place and manner |
1 | Skilled (Residence) (Class VB) Subclass 887 (Skilled Regional) visa | Item 1136 | All applicants | 1276 (internet) | Application must be made as an internet application |
2 | Skilled Independent (Permanent) (Class SI) Subclass 189 (Skilled Independent) visa | Item 1137 | All applicants | 1393 (internet) | Application must be made as an internet application |
3 | Skilled – Nominated (Permanent) (Class SN) Subclass 190 (Skilled Nominated) visa | Item 1138 | All applicants | 1393 (internet) | Application must be made as an internet application |

Misdescribed amendments
A misdescribed amendment is an amendment that does not accurately describe the amendment to be made. If, despite the misdescription, the amendment can be given effect as intended, the amendment is incorporated into the compiled law and the abbreviation “(md)” added to the details of the amendment included in the amendment history.
If a misdescribed amendment cannot be given effect as intended, the abbreviation “(md not incorp)” is added to the details of the amendment included in the amendment history.
